staging: comedi: acl7225b: cleanup acl7225b_do_insn_bits()

Use a local variable to hold the base register, 'reg', that is used
to write to the relays.

Add local variables for the 'mask' and 'bits' values used to update
the relays.

The relays only need to be updated if the 'mask' is set. Move the outb()
calls into the if (mask) to make this clearer.
